Output 66a02886726ebc3f8beae220ff19883f5e47f9e628fc375782d02d0ee6579096:0

value
135553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 161dc222924f1981172b333c7de6416c6145bf83 OP_EQUAL
address
33hxSQic3LbQ4waZgpTbgPCy1SGJb2iwJm
transaction
66a02886726ebc3f8beae220ff19883f5e47f9e628fc375782d02d0ee6579096
spent
true